java做大数据必学技术盘点
java做大数据必学技术有哪些呢?现在大数据的发展速度非常快。很多小伙伴都想学习Java大数据技术开发,但是为什么我们需要掌握Java技能才能学习大数据呢?需要掌握哪些技术呢?针对这些问题,小编将进行详细介绍。
一、学习大数据为什么要掌握Java?
首先我们在学习大数据,为什么要先掌握Java技术?
Java 是目前使用非常广泛的编程语言。它有很多特性,特别适合作为大数据应用的开发语言。
Java 不仅吸收了 C++ 语言的优点,而且摒弃了 C++ 中难以理解的多重继承和指针的概念。因此,Java 语言有两个特点:功能强大且易于使用。作为静态面向对象编程语言的代表,Java语言完美地实现了面向对象的理论,让程序员能够以优雅的思维方式进行复杂的编程。
Java 的跨平台应用能力比 C 和 C++ 更易于使用和使用。同时还具有简单、面向对象、分布式、健壮性、安全性、平台独立性和可移植性、多线程、动态等特点。
更重要的是,Hadoop和其他大数据处理技术很多都使用Java,比如Apache的基于Java的HBase和Accumulo和ElasticSearchas,所以学习Hadoop的首要条件之一就是掌握Java编程。
二、java做大数据必学技术
想要掌握大数据技术,需要学习哪些java基础知识?
java学习路线图如下:
(1)Java 语言基础
Java 开发简介、熟悉 Eclipse 开发工具、Java 语言基础、Java 进程控制、Java 字符串、Java 数组和类和对象、数字处理类和核心技术、I/O 和反射、多线程、Swing 程序和集合类
(2)HTML、CSS 和 JavaScript
PC端网站布局、HTML5+CSS3基础、WebApp页面布局、原生JavaScript交互功能开发、Ajax异步交互、jQuery应用
(3)JavaWeb 和数据库
数据库、JavaWeb 开发核心、JavaWeb 开发内幕
大数据学习建议:
虽然说Java是学习大数据的基础,但并不代表真正的大数据技术主要是基于Java学习。 Java只是大数据学习漫漫长路上的一小段路程。想要学习真正的大数据技术,需要掌握hadoop、spark、storm开发、hive数据库、Linux操作系统、分布式存储、分布式计算框架等专业知识。
其实在学习大数据之前,会先学习Java编程。如果你是从零基础学习大数据技术开发,建议先学习Java。在Java培训班的后期,将扩展大数据知识。如果你更感兴趣,不妨来千锋教育免费试听Java培训班。更多关于“Java培训”的问题,欢迎咨询千锋教育在线名师。千锋已有十余年的培训经验,课程大纲更科学更专业,有针对零基础的就业班,有针对想提升技术的好程序员班,高品质课程助力你实现java程序员梦想。